Anna Yarvits Appointed Group Vice President and General
Manager, Russia and Eastern Europe
LONDON, July 31, 2018 /PRNewswire/ -- Avon Products, Inc.
(NYSE: AVP), a global leader in direct selling of beauty products,
today announced that Anna Yarvits has been appointed Group Vice
President and General Manager, Russia and Eastern
Europe, effective August 21,
2018. Dr. Yarvits will report to Miguel Fernandez, Global President.
Anna Yarvits has a strong track record of transforming business
performance with over 20 years of experience within global
organizations. She joins Avon from
Teva, one of the world's largest pharmaceutical companies, where
she most recently served as SVP Cluster Head, Russia & Eurasia and General Manager,
Russia. She helped execute Teva's
strategic merger with Actavis to create one of the largest
pharmaceutical businesses in Russia and the Commonwealth of Independent
States, with sales of over $500
million. Before joining Teva, Dr. Yarvits held General
Management roles at several global pharmaceutical companies,
including Zentiva (a Sanofi company) and ratiopharm. She started
her business career in sales and marketing at SmithKline
Beecham/GSK.

Dr. Yarvits has been recognized with numerous awards throughout
her career, including most recently being ranked fifth in the "Top
1,000 Russian Managers" in the pharmaceutical executives of Russian
and foreign businesses. She holds an M.D. in General Medicine and a
PhD in Dermatology,
from Ekaterinburg State Medical University and
is a Fellow in Professional Marketing from the Chartered Institute
of Marketing. In her new role, Anna will be responsible for
Russia, Ukraine, Georgia, Kazakhstan and Kyrgyzstan.
